allu is a chinese-canadian illustrator based in the greater toronto area. they graduated from the sheridan illustration program in 2023.
allu enjoys bright colors, and expressing their feelings in their art, along with emphasizing character relationships and stories. they hope that you enjoy their art, and their portfolio!​​​​​​​
